The usage of such devices need to be accompanied by various other infection avoidance and control methods, and training in their usage.


For settings with reduced resources, price is a driving variable in purchase of safety-engineered devices. Where safety-engineered gadgets are not available, proficient usage of a needle and syringe is acceptable.




Among the important markers of high quality of treatment in phlebotomy is the involvement and teamwork of the person; this is mutually beneficial to both the health worker and the person. Clear info either created or spoken should be offered to every patient who undergoes phlebotomy. Annex F offers sample message for explaining the blood-sampling procedure to a patient. In the blood-sampling space for an outpatient department or center, provide a comfy reclining couch with an arm rest.

Guarantee that the signs for blood tasting are plainly defined, either in a composed method or in documented guidelines (e.g. in a research laboratory form). In all times, adhere to the approaches for infection prevention and control provided in Table 2.2. Infection avoidance and control methods. Accumulate all the tools required for the procedure and location it within secure and simple reach on a tray or trolley, making sure that all the products are plainly noticeable.




Introduce on your own to the client, and ask the client to state their full name. Inspect that the research laboratory type matches the patient's identity (i.e. match the client's information with the laboratory type, to ensure accurate recognition).


Make the individual comfy in a supine position (preferably). Place a tidy paper or towel under the patient's arm. Talk about the test to be carried out (see Annex F) and get spoken approval. The client has a right to decline a test at any time before the blood tasting, so it is essential to guarantee that the person has actually recognized the treatment.

Prolong the person's arm and evaluate the antecubital fossa or lower arm. Situate a vein of an excellent size that shows up, straight and clear. The representation in Area 2.3, reveals common settings of the vessels, yet several variants are possible. The median cubital vein lies between muscle mass and is generally the most very easy to puncture.


DO NOT place the needle where blood vessels are drawing away, due to the fact that this increases the possibility of a haematoma. Finding the capillary will assist in determining the correct dimension of needle.


Haemolysis, contamination and visibility of intravenous liquid and medicine can all change the outcomes (39. Nursing team and medical professionals might access central venous lines for specimens following methods. Specimens from central lines carry a threat of contamination or wrong lab examination results. It is appropriate, but not optimal, to injure specimens when very first introducing an in-dwelling venous gadget, before connecting the cannula to the intravenous liquids.

Allow the area to dry. Failure to enable enough get in touch with time raises the danger of contamination. DO NOT touch the cleaned site; specifically, DO NOT position a finger over the blood vessel to assist the shaft of the revealed needle. It the site is touched, repeat the disinfection. Carry out venepuncture as complies with.


Ask the individual to form a clenched fist so the capillaries are a lot more prominent. Enter the vein swiftly at a 30 degree angle or less, and continue to introduce the needle along the capillary at the most convenient angle of entry - PCT Classes. When enough blood has actually been accumulated, release the tourniquet prior to taking out the needle

Take out the needle delicately and apply gentle stress to the website with a tidy gauze or completely dry cotton-wool sphere. Ask read the article the person to hold the gauze or cotton woollen in position, with the arm prolonged and raised. Ask the person NOT to bend the arm, since doing so creates a haematoma.

If a syringe or winged needle set is utilized, ideal practice is to position the tube into a rack prior to filling up the tube. To avoid needle-sticks, use one hand to load the tube or make use of a needle shield in between the needle and the hand holding the tube.

Do not push the syringe plunger since extra stress increases the danger of haemolysis. Where possible, keep the tubes in a shelf and move the rack towards you. Infuse downwards right into the ideal coloured stopper. DO NOT remove the stopper because it will launch the vacuum. If the sample tube does not have a rubber stopper, infuse extremely slowly right into the tube as lessening the pressure and speed utilized to transfer the sampling reduces the threat of haemolysis.

Throw out the used needle and syringe or blood sampling device into a puncture-resistant sharps container. Inspect the label and types for accuracy. The tag should be clearly composed with the details called for by the lab, which is typically the patient's first and last names, documents number, date of birth, and the date and time when the blood was taken.
